		<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>The E-myth model is more of an extension of an already successful company.</p>
<p>In my world licensing and franchising comes in the end, not in the beginning. You need to have a proven concept first in order to entice licensees to go along with you.</p>
<p>And with proven concept I don&#8217;t mean having billions in revenues, more of selling 10 to 20 products or services and then leverage on that. Creating an operating team and then have the company making an annual profit for at least 1 year. Then you will be able to apply Mr. Gerbers method much more simpler.</p>
